Volume 2 Chapter 4 Is There A Sports Festival? I'm Not Good At Sports, Though

Volume 2 Chapter 4 Is There A Sports Festival? I'm Not Good At Sports, Though


 Well, June has returned to normal mode after the midterms, dates, and yakiniku with everyone.


 This month is the school sports festival.


 For boys, there's soccer, volleyball, and tennis, while girls have basketball, volleyball, and tennis.


 Volleyball is a mixed team of three boys and girls each.


 For the first-year students who entered in April, team sports are a chance to become friends with classmates, and if boys perform well, they might receive cheers from the girls....


 "A sports festival, huh..."


 I sighed and Saikachi-san looked at me with a worried expression.


 "Um, is something wrong?"


 "Oh, well. I'm not really good at sports, and I'm worried about slowing down everyone else in the sports festival."


 I said that, and Saikachi-san looked at me strangely.


 "Eh? Is that so? I thought Hata-kun would smoothly handle that kind of thing."


 Shinonome-san interjected there.


 "Well, Hata-pippi wasn't really good at bowling, you know."


 I smiled wryly and replied,


 "In fact, I'm not really good at sports, you know. I'm not completely unathletic, but I'm not exactly capable of excelling either, which is kind of awkward."


 As I said that, Shinonome-san laughed and said,


 "Well, if you were like Hata-pippi, with great communication skills, able to do household chores and customer service jobs, getting perfect scores of 100 out of 100 in all subjects on the midterm exams, and on top of that, good at sports, you would be an absolutely perfect superhuman. It's almost intimidating."


 I agree with those words, but my childhood friend who lives next to me seems to be that type, which is kind of interesting.


 "But then, in junior high, I used to play soccer and volleyball during lunch break, so it's not like I can't do it, but I was only good enough to be a substitute on the soccer team. Well, those who want to join a strong sports club probably go to schools like Kenbune or Narashino, which are known for their strong athletic programs. This school, on the other hand, is a unique school with a strong influence in cultural clubs, mainly music-related. I don't think I would be holding them back or anything like that."


 And Shinonome-san said,


 "If you're worried, why not gather a group of 6 people, 3 men and 3 women, who are friends in volleyball?"


 "To notice that... you're really smart."


 "Hey, that's not a compliment, is it?"


 "Have you been found out? Well, leaving that aside, if we're going to make the group strong with familiar faces..."


 "Okay, okay, in that case, I'll play volleyball too!"


 Nakagaito interrupted.


 And next was,


 "Um, um, can I join too?"


 Namiki-san asked.


 "As for the guys, it's me, Hirose-kun, and Gouriki-kun... right?"


 Saying that, Hirose-kun smiled wryly.


 "To willingly include me in your group, Hata-kun, in that respect, it's already..."


 "No, it's not a group, okay?"


 "Well, let's just go with that."


 Since our school has 30 students in each class, all the boys will participate.


 "No, if it's volleyball, we won't have to run around the schoolyard in the summer, sliding and getting covered in dust and mud, so it should be a bit easier, I think."


 Actually, playing soccer involves a lot of running around, so it can be tiring.


 "Okay, let's give our best in the sports competition with this team."


 I said that, and Shinonome-san confidently replied,


 "Count on me."


 On the other hand, Namiki-san doesn't seem to have much confidence.


 "I'm sorry if I end up slowing everyone down."


 "Well, the purpose of this event is to strengthen our bonds, so even if we don't win, as long as we have fun, it's okay, right?"


 Gouriki-kun said that when I mentioned it.


 "Then, I'll give my best too."


 "Still, winning would be amazing, of course."


 So, we decided to give our best for the volleyball game in the sports competition.


 By the way, Saikachi-san and Kokonoe-san are participating in the women's tennis.


 "Please come and support us in our tennis matches."


 "We'll give our best too."


 "Oh, please give your best, both of you."


 Although they have completely different personalities, Saikachi-san and Kokonoe-san seem to get along well, somehow.
